Output 4dbab74bd5675fbc1f43ac8a3b99908c84a3a6495b89a461396fc5f9cf2522cd:1

value
589427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b704982ab38005ceab08c276fe26ee597e27f2e OP_EQUAL
address
34C6ga5ZqKewGgzQDLzAEgTW5pnESxhDzC
transaction
4dbab74bd5675fbc1f43ac8a3b99908c84a3a6495b89a461396fc5f9cf2522cd
confirmations
305911
spent
true